CommerceNext’s AI Forum is a closed-door event for retail and ecommerce leaders turning AI investment into real P&L impact. It’s happening October 14 at Tapestry’s HQ in NYC, and here’s who’s speaking.

Speaker lineup:

  • Ekta Chopra, Chief Technology & AI Officer, e.l.f. Beauty
  • Tirath Kamdar, Group Director, Product – Marketplace & Ecommerce, Walmart
  • Vijay Talwar, Chief Digital, Data & Technology Officer, Avolta 
  • Justin Edwards, VP, Creative DTC & Ecommerce, SharkNinja
  • Sreeharsha Upadhyayula VP, Transformation, Under Armour
  • Irene Joo, Global Head of Process Innovation, MCM
  • Margaret Yuan, MIT AI Safety Fellow & Director of AI Innovation, The EstĂ©e Lauder Companies Inc.
  • Mandeep Bhatia, SVP, Global Digital Product & Omnichannel Innovation, Tapestry
  • Sabrina Valdez, Founder, Next Move Consulting 
  • Kimberly Shenk, Co-Founder & CEO, Novi
  • Jenna Posner, CEO & Co-Founder, Chief Digital Agency 
  • More to be announced soon…

 

Sessions cover:

  • Moving from AI experimentation to P&L impact — including a panel on productivity, workflow redesign and ownership
  • GenAI for creative, merchandising and marketing
  • Personalization, search and recommendations
  • AI assistants and conversational buying
  • Predictive inventory, demand and pricing
  • Responsible AI: ethics, transparency and compliance
  • What retail operating models actually look like when AI is built in
